<![CDATA[Clachaig Hotel]]> https://gallery.commandoveterans.org/cdoGallery/v/WW2/buildings/Clachaig+Inn/Clachaig+Inn.jpg.html " Rees-Jones joined No5 Commando in July 1940 at its inception. The War Office was concerned by the lack of mountain troops and asked that soldiers with a knowledge of climbing come forward. Capt. Rees-Jones volunteered and was stationed at the Clachaig Hotel in Glencoe where he and his comrades ran a course for several months and proved to the War Office that ordinary soldiers could be turned into mountaineers..."]]> en-us Gallery 2 RSS Module, version 1.1.8 Fri, 29 Mar 2024 07:15:03 -0400 120 https://gallery.commandoveterans.org/cdoGallery/d/33033-6/Clachaig+Inn.jpg <![CDATA[Clachaig Hotel]]> https://gallery.commandoveterans.org/cdoGallery/v/WW2/buildings/Clachaig+Inn/Clachaig+Inn.jpg.html
